- History / Biographical
- Mount Victoria is located in both Yoho National Park, B. C. and Banff National Park, AB in the Canadian Rockies. The mountain is part of the mountain range along the Continental Divide, between Alberta and B.C. Nearby are Lake O'Hara, Lake Louise, Abbot Pass and Mount Lefroy. Mount Victoria was named for Queen Victoria.

- History / Biographical
- Mount Kidd is a located in Spray Valley Provincial Park and Kananaskis Valley, AB. The mountain has a double summit and was named for John Alfred (Fred) Kidd. The first ascent of the mountain was made by R. C. (Bob) Hind and J. F. Tarrant in 1947.

- History / Biographical
- Mount Edith is located in the Bow Valley of Banff National Park, AB, and is along the Sawback Range. It was named for Edith Orde who worked as an assistant to Lady Agnes Macdonald.
